The Tourist Boom: Why Jeju Island is a Prime Location for Car Rentals

Jeju Island has seen a tremendous influx of tourists over the past few years. The island's appeal lies not only in its natural beauty but also in its cultural landmarks, such as:

  • Hallasan Mountain: The highest peak in South Korea, offering breathtaking hiking trails.
  • Seongsan Ilchulbong: A UNESCO World Heritage site known for its stunning sunrises.
  • Jeju Folk Village: A glimpse into traditional Korean life and culture.
  • The Olle Trails: Scenic walking paths that showcase the island's diverse landscapes.

Such attractions necessitate reliable transportation options, making jeju car rentals an indispensable part of the travel experience. Tourists desire the flexibility to explore at their own pace, and car rentals provide that autonomy, allowing visitors to fully immerse themselves in the beauty and culture of Jeju.

Understanding the Local Market for Car Rentals

Before launching a car rental business on Jeju Island, it's essential to understand the local market dynamics. Here are key factors that influence the car rental industry:

1. Demographics of Tourists

Knowing your target market is vital. Jeju attracts a diverse group of tourists, including:

  • Domestic Travelers: South Koreans often visit Jeju for vacations, making up a significant portion of car rental customers.
  • International Tourists: Visitors from countries such as China, Japan, and the United States seek to explore the island's offerings.

2. Seasonal Demand

The tourist footfall in Jeju varies throughout the year. High demand is observed during:

  • Summer months (June to August)
  • Public holidays and long weekends

During these periods, having a robust fleet and competitive pricing can significantly boost revenues.

3. Competitive Analysis

Understanding the competitive landscape is crucial. Research other car rental services available on Jeju, focusing on their pricing, vehicle options, and customer service levels. This knowledge can help you differentiate your offerings and create unique selling propositions that attract customers.

Setting Up Your Car Rental Business in Jeju

Once you have a grasp of the local market, it's time to establish your car rental business. Here are the key steps to consider:

1. Business Structure and Licensing

Establish whether you want to operate as an independent business or as part of a franchise. Ensure you secure all necessary licenses and permits to operate legally in Jeju. This might include:

  • Business registration
  • Insurance coverage
  • Vehicle registration

2. Fleet Acquisition

Your fleet is the heart of your business. Consider factors such as:

  • Vehicle Types: Offer a range of vehicles from compact cars to luxury sedans, SUVs, and vans to cater to various customer preferences.
  • Maintenance: Regular maintenance ensures safety and reliability, essential for customer satisfaction.
  • Fuel Efficiency: With rising fuel costs, offer cars that are economical to drive.

3. Pricing Strategy

Setting competitive prices is crucial. Look into the following approaches:

  • Dynamic Pricing: Adjust prices based on demand, seasonality, and competitor rates.
  • Special Offers: Implement discounts for longer rentals or off-peak bookings to attract more customers.
